That's normal when you're using MIMEDefang... you won't see
SpamAssassin headers unless the message is deemed to be spam. Your
headers at least tell you MIMEDefang is running, so at this point it
looks like you've done everything right.

On Thu, Aug 14, 2003 at 12:09:00AM +0300, Guillermo Delmastro wrote:
> What can I check to make it work?
If you use the default filter and mimedefang isn't crying about
anything, the system is probably working fine... make sure you
see SpamAssassin listed with 'mimedefang -features' output.
